Match each diuretic category with its contraindication(s) listed below.

a. Concomitant use with ACE inhibitors, angiotensin receptor blockers (ARBs), salicylates,
and NSAIDs which may cause hyperkalemia
b. Concomitant use with n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ory agents, which may increase the risk of renal insufficiency
c. Active intracranial bleeding
d. Concomitant use with aminoglycosides, which may increase the risk of deafness

1. Thiazides
2. Loop diuretics
3. Potassium-sparing diuretics
4. Osmotic agents


1. b. Concomitant use with n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ory agents, which may increase the risk of renal insufficiency
2. d. Concomitant use with aminoglycosides, which may increase the risk of deafness
3. a. Concomitant use with ACE inhibitors, angiotensin receptor blockers (ARBs), salicylates,
and NSAIDs which may cause hyperkalemia
4. c. Active intracranial bleeding
